Beginner stream guide

Start using Soulstudio

Follow these steps even if you are not technical. You only need the Soulstudio app, the web dashboard, and TikTok Studio.

The basic idea

The Soulstudio app receives live events and TTS on your PC. The web dashboard manages settings and broadcast URLs. TikTok Studio shows those URLs as web page sources.

First setup

1. Run the Soulstudio installer

Unzip the download and run the Soulstudio installer. If Windows shows a security warning, confirm it is the file you received from Soulstudio, then choose More info and Run.

When setup finishes, you will see a Soulstudio icon on the desktop or Start menu.

2. Enter your license key

On first launch, enter the key that starts with LIC-. If you cannot find it, check your purchase email, payment page, or seller message.

When the license is accepted, Soulstudio runs in the background and opens the web dashboard.

3. Save your TikTok username

In the dashboard, enter your TikTok username without @. Soulstudio uses it for gifts, follows, likes, and comment TTS.

The broadcast readiness status starts turning ready step by step.

4. Copy broadcast URLs

Use the Copy URL button on subtitle, events, likes, media share, and gift-keeper cards. Do not edit long URLs by hand.

Copied URLs work in both TikTok Studio and OBS.

5. Add a web page source in TikTok Studio

In TikTok Studio, add a source and choose Web Page or Link Source. Paste the broadcast URL into the URL field.

For vertical streams, start around 1080 x 1920 and adjust position and size on the canvas.

6. Check audio

For TTS to go to the stream, TikTok Studio must capture PC audio or desktop audio. Press a test voice and watch the audio meter.

If you hear it locally but the meter does not move, TikTok Studio is missing the audio source.

7. Test before going live

Test subtitles, TTS, gift alerts, like hearts, media share, and gift-keeper overlays one by one.

If it appears in the test, it will use the same path during the live stream.

What goes into TikTok Studio

Subtitle URL: shows translated captions.

Events URL: shows gifts, follows, and superfan alerts.

Likes URL: shows heart effects.

Media-share URL: plays approved viewer videos.

Gift-keeper URL: shows capsule, relic, camera, or polaroid gift effects.

PC audio or desktop audio: sends TTS voice to the stream.

If TTS has no sound

If the Soulstudio app is closed, comments cannot be received.

You can change voices on the website during a live, but the Soulstudio app must stay open.

If you hear TTS on the PC but not on stream, check TikTok Studio audio sources.

For Spanish comments, choose a Spanish voice or Spanish random voice for natural pronunciation.

What each feature needs

Subtitles

The Soulstudio app must be running and your microphone must be selected.

TTS

The Soulstudio app must be running and TikTok Studio must capture PC audio.

Gift / follow alerts

Your TikTok username must be saved and the live stream must be active.

Like hearts

Add the likes URL to TikTok Studio. Likes trigger the heart effect.

Media share

Requires a viewer page and broadcast URL. Approval mode keeps it safer.

Gift keeper

Shows capsule, relic, camera, or polaroid effects when gifts arrive.

Check these first

Dashboard does not open

Run Soulstudio again and check for the ghost icon in the Windows tray.

Nothing appears on stream

Confirm the URL in TikTok Studio came from the web dashboard copy button.

Gift alerts do not appear

Check the TikTok username, live status, and whether the Soulstudio app is running.

TTS plays twice

Make sure the same URL was not added twice in TikTok Studio.
